mirror of
https://github.com/unicode-org/icu.git
synced 2025-04-10 07:39:16 +00:00
ICU-21107 Bugfix: Break up statement to force execution order.
This commit is contained in:
parent
ab72ab1d4a
commit
214ae60d94
1 changed files with 4 additions and 3 deletions
|
@ -3699,9 +3699,10 @@ int32_t Calendar::handleGetMonthLength(int32_t extendedYear, int32_t month) cons
|
|||
handleComputeMonthStart(extendedYear, month, true);
|
||||
}
|
||||
|
||||
int32_t Calendar::handleGetYearLength(int32_t eyear) const {
|
||||
return handleComputeMonthStart(eyear+1, 0, false) -
|
||||
handleComputeMonthStart(eyear, 0, false);
|
||||
int32_t Calendar::handleGetYearLength(int32_t eyear) const {
|
||||
int32_t nextYearStart = handleComputeMonthStart(eyear + 1, 0, false);
|
||||
int32_t thisYearStart = handleComputeMonthStart(eyear, 0, false);
|
||||
return nextYearStart - thisYearStart;
|
||||
}
|
||||
|
||||
int32_t
|
||||
|
|
Loading…
Add table
Reference in a new issue